Listen: Hockeysmith – “Meanwhile”
A befittingly eery new song from Hockeysmith emerged online today and in turn adds further weight to the endless potential the mysterious sisterly duo are harbouring.
Annie and Georgie – who write and record their material via their camper van home in Cornwall – approach their music with a playful sense of unease. ‘Meanwhile’ centres more on meditation than structure, it’s the first track to follow on from the sisters’ debut AA single ‘Let’s Bang’ / ‘Now I Want To’. Guided by a delicate acoustic guitar refrain, the song shuffles with ghostly reverberated vocals and a rather aggressive sounding synthetic bass drum.
Sitting somewhere between the otherworldly beauty of Julia Holter and the lurking, slightly skewed pop of Warpaint, Hockeysmith are creating a sound that is very much of their own making.
